What is Open Cut?

 · Open cut excavations are cumbersome compared to other trenching methods, but in some cases, it becomes essential to open up the ground for repair as in the case of a line belly. In open cut method of pipeline installation, a trench has to be excavated for installing each piece of pipe. What is Cut and Cover?

 · The cut and cover method is also known as the opencut method. Advertisement. Trenchlesspedia Explains Cut and Cover . In the cut and cover method, a shallow excavation and grading are performed after which a subsurface concrete structure is built which acts as a retaining structure. What is Cut and Fill in Excavation? | Ron Meyer ...

 · In excavation, cut and fill is the process of constructing a railway, road or canal whereby the amount of material from cuts roughly matches the amount of fill needed to make nearby embankments, so minimizing the amount of construction labor. Chapter II. Timbering To Excavations

Excavations In Bad Soil. When the ground is so bad that it will not stand to a vertical surface while the poling boards are inserted, the system of timbering shown in Fig. 76 is generally used, the method of inserting it being as follows: The trench is excavated to the desired width, and to a depth of about 9 inches. Excavation and Trenching

An excavation is any personmade cut, cavity, trench, or depression in the earth's surface. A trench is an excavation Employees must be protected from cavein when the excavation is 4 feet or more in depth.
